Command Palette
Search for a command to run...
مُلَخَّصٌ لِتَعْمِيمِ التَّشْكِيلِ بِاستِخْدَامِ نُمُوَذِجِ الْلُغَةِ الْكَبِيرِ

الملخص
لقد دفعت التطورات المتسارعة في النماذج اللغوية الكبيرة (LLMs) إلى تحوّل جذري من دعم إنشاء الشفرة البرمجية إلى وكالات برمجية مستقلة، مما سمح بظهور منهجية تطوير جديدة تُعرف بـ"البرمجة بالشعور" (Vibe Coding)، حيث يقوم المطوّرون بتحقق من التنفيذات التي تولّدها الذكاء الاصطناعي من خلال مراقبة النتائج بدلاً من فهم الشفرة خطوة بخطوة. وعلى الرغم من الإمكانات التحويلية لهذا النموذج الناشئ، تظل فعاليته مُستَكشَفة بشكل محدود، حيث تُظهر الأدلة التجريبية خسائر غير متوقعة في الإنتاجية، بالإضافة إلى تحديات جوهرية في التعاون بين البشر والذكاء الاصطناعي. ولسد هذه الفجوة، تقدم هذه المراجعة أول مراجعة شاملة ومنظَّمة لظاهرة "البرمجة بالشعور" باستخدام النماذج اللغوية الكبيرة، مُرَكّزةً على إرساء الأسس النظرية والهيكلية العملية لهذا النهج التحويلي في تطوير البرمجيات. ومستندةً إلى تحليل منهجي لأكثر من 1000 ورقة بحثية، نُجري استقصاءً شاملاً لنظام "البرمجة بالشعور"، مع تحليل المكونات الأساسية للبنية التحتية، بما في ذلك النماذج اللغوية الكبيرة المستخدمة في البرمجة، والوكالات البرمجية القائمة على النماذج اللغوية، وبيئة التطوير الخاصة بالوكلاء، وآليات التغذية الراجعة. أولًا، نُعرّف "البرمجة بالشعور" كمجال علمي رسمي من خلال صياغتها رياضيًا باستخدام عملية اتخاذ القرار ماركوفية مُقيّدة (Constrained Markov Decision Process)، التي تعكس العلاقة الديناميكية الثلاثية بين المطورين البشر، والمشاريع البرمجية، والوكالات البرمجية. وبناءً على هذه الأساس النظري، نُجمّع الممارسات الحالية في خمسة نماذج تطوير متميزة: النموذج غير المقيد بالآليات، والنموذج التآزري التكراري، والنموذج المُوجه بالتخطيط، والنموذج المُوجه بالاختبار، والنموذج المُعزّز بالسياق، مما يُمكّن من تقديم أول تصنيف شامل في هذا المجال. وبشكل جوهري، تُظهر تحليلاتنا أن نجاح "البرمجة بالشعور" لا يعتمد فقط على قدرات الوكيل، بل يعتمد أيضًا على هندسة منظومة السياق بشكل منهجي، وبيئات تطوير مُرتبة جيدًا، ونماذج تعاونية بين الإنسان والوكلاء.
بناء الذكاء الاصطناعي بالذكاء الاصطناعي
من الفكرة إلى الإطلاق — عجّل تطوير الذكاء الاصطناعي الخاص بك من خلال البرمجة المشتركة المجانية بالذكاء الاصطناعي، وبيئة جاهزة للاستخدام، وأفضل أسعار لوحدات معالجة الرسومات.